Mills County Women's Clubs Meet In Malvern

Mills County Federation of Women's Clubs held its annual meeting in Malvern Community building on May 9 with 83 members registering and representation from every club in the county. Mrs H T Beattie chaired the session at 1:30 pm. The program featured violin and vocal numbers by local members and reports on club activities, with songs and performances noted as highlights.

Decoration Day plans outlined by Ineal American Legion

A general meeting of the Ineal American Legion selected W. H. Seaton as chair and W. P. Wortman as secretary to organize Decoration Day observances. The main program will be at the Liberty Memorial building with a cemetery program extended. R. Chantry named Marshal and Edgar Johnson to preside. Committees cover speakers music finance transportation and graves marking, with a full list to be announced next week.

Eighth Grade Commencement at Community Building

Eighth grade commencement set for Thursday evening May 24 at the Community Building. The program starts at eight with a two act play The Unexpected Mess of Catherine Henry by Lindsey Barbee performed by the girls. Boys sing three songs including Champeen Baseball Nine Safle or s Songs and Big Chief Not Afraid of His Lessons with Percy Atkinson in solo parts. Diplomas to be presented. No admission charge.

Dedicate Tree For The Paddocks In Malvern Park

The Malvern Garden Club planted an elm in Pad dock Park near the library as a memorial to Mr and Mrs John J Paddock pioneers and long time residents. A dedication program is planned in the park next Tuesday afternoon May 22.

Malvern Athletics Triumphs Over Missouri Valley

Malvern Athletics defeated Missouri Valley 13 to 6 to stay tied for league leadership. Metord drove eight hits, Nieman homered and tripled, and Manher went five for eight with four hits. Malvern cruised with four runs in the second, eight in the sixth, and one in the eighth, boasting a team batting average of .837 and fielding .960 over two games. Next Sunday Malvern hosts Vinton Athletica.

Rural Eighth Grade Graduation at Malvern

On Tuesday May 2 at the Community building in Malvern the rural eighth grade graduation will occur. The program begins at 2 30 p m with demonstrations by nearby schools and songs by combined choirs. Ray Q H Freedline of Glenwood will give four short addresses and diplomas will be presented to about ninety graduates. The tentative program includes preludes, demonstrations, dramatizations, folk dances, flag drills, and songs celebrating America.
